Tasting Garda Wines: From Whites to Reds

Lazise: Historical Center Wine Tasting Tour - Tasting Garda Wines: From Whites to Reds

The wine tasting begins with fresh white and rosé wines, offering a crisp introduction. The guide then leads guests through a Bardolino, a well-known Garda red wine, before moving on to three red vintages: Syrah, Così, and Ettore.

Each wine is paired with local Garda olive oil, produced directly by the cellar, along with cheese, cold cuts, and bread. These pairings highlight the region’s culinary traditions and enhance the tasting experience. The focus on vintage varieties provides insight into the diversity and quality of Garda wines.

Logistics and Meeting Point in Lazise’s Old Town

Lazise: Historical Center Wine Tasting Tour - Logistics and Meeting Point in Lazise’s Old Town

The meeting point is conveniently located just after the main door of Lazise, near Porta San Zeno. Guests need to enter the arch on the left, where Laura will greet them. The activity concludes at the same spot, making logistics straightforward.

The tour is wheelchair accessible and limited in size to 10 participants, ensuring a personalized experience. Flexible cancellation policies allow for full refunds up to 24 hours in advance, offering peace of mind for spontaneous plans.
